a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Martin Zumsande <mzumsande@gmail.com>2022-05-29 14:36:53 +0200
committerMacroFake <falke.marco@gmail.com>2022-05-30 10:46:02 +0200
commit7fcac96597218691724002c2b8ecb3dbcf60bf06 (patch)
tree425bb5b9a0fc77320a69e2a99c6d998b92fd463b
parent42af9596ce85a541988abee54eed8a9b271a46a1 (diff)
rpc: Capture potentially large UniValue by ref for rpcdoccheck
Github-Pull: 25237 Rebased-From: 20ff4991e548630d7bb5e491fa4d69ec49369872
-rw-r--r--src/rpc/util.cpp2
1 files changed, 1 insertions, 1 deletions
diff --git a/src/rpc/util.cpp b/src/rpc/util.cpp
index 2059628b54..76f63546da 100644
--- a/src/rpc/util.cpp
+++ b/src/rpc/util.cpp
@@ -573,7 +573,7 @@ UniValue RPCHelpMan::HandleRequest(const JSONRPCRequest& request) const
throw std::runtime_error(ToString());
}
const UniValue ret = m_fun(*this, request);
- CHECK_NONFATAL(std::any_of(m_results.m_results.begin(), m_results.m_results.end(), [ret](const RPCResult& res) { return res.MatchesType(ret); }));
+ CHECK_NONFATAL(std::any_of(m_results.m_results.begin(), m_results.m_results.end(), [&ret](const RPCResult& res) { return res.MatchesType(ret); }));
return ret;
}